I have listened to about 20 min. Into the first video. European colonization was fueled by
the mass production due to industrialization. The industry needed raw materials and the markets
to sell the products. The colonies fulfilled their needs. The lecture says "raw material".
It is not just raw material, but the markets. How many people lived in China and India?
America won the war against Mexico. She could have the ports to navigate the Pacific. At that time
whale oil was precious. It was lubricant for the machine. It defeated the darkness at night. The factories
ran into the nights. Whale hunters left home for many months, one to two years. The ships were
powered by steam engines and needed water and coal. Sailors had to rest. They had to stop at the ports somewhere
in the pacific once in a while. There were a lot of whales in the Pacific.
Ports in Japan were the best places for their purposes. Obviously, America's desire to open Japan was growing.
The lecturer said that Japan did not want to open when Perry went near Tokyo with Black Ships. Yes, she did
not want to open as the way Perry wanted. But many Japanese leaders thought that Japan wouldn't survive
unless they learned from the west when they heard about Qing's defeat against Britain in the opium war in
1840's. Anyhow, Japan had been changing by Dutches gradually. The situation in China was
briefed by them.
Japan attacked Pearl Harbor in 1941 because the U.S. and European countries stop aiding(selling)
weapons and gasoline to Japan. Japan was fighting against China since 1930. The Official Sino-Japanese war started in 1937.
It was basically funded by Euro-American countries. When Japan invaded their colonies in South-East Asia, they
started to pressure Japan by stopping their war aids to Japan.
Americans and the Japanese tried to resolve the problem by talking.
It failed. Japan decided to attack Pearl Harbor. Nobody knows what Japan wanted.
Is it to conquer America or just get America to aid them in their purpose in Asia?
But I think it was the former because their territory in the Pacific was enormous. Japan was threatening Australia.
They were crazy and confident that they could rule the world. How could they know nuclear weapons
were coming over their head.
